Tornado activity:West Logan-area historical tornado activity is slightly below West Virginia state average. It is 69% smaller than the overall U.S. average. On 4/4/1974, a category F3 (max. wind speeds 158-206 mph) tornado 41.6 miles away from the West Logan town center injured 12 people and caused between $500,000 and $5,000,000 in damages. On 4/23/1968, a category F5 (max. wind speeds 261-318 mph) tornado 66.7 miles away from the town center killed 7 people and injured 93 people and caused between $500,000 and $5,000,000 in damages.
